Regulation and Licensing: The Backbone of Trust

Unlike the straightforward licensing systems in some countries, Australia’s online gambling regulations are a bit of a maze. The Interactive Gambling Act (IGA) restricts certain types of online betting, but offshore operators often find ways to offer their services to Australian players. This creates a gray area where players must tread carefully.

Reliable casinos typically hold licenses from respected jurisdictions such as Malta, Gibraltar, or the UK. While these licenses don’t guarantee a perfect experience, they do provide a layer of oversight that can protect players from outright scams. Game Variety: More Than Just Spinning Reels

While pokies dominate the Australian gambling scene, a well-rounded online casino offers more than just spinning reels. Table games, live dealer options, and specialty games add layers of complexity and excitement. Some sites boast hundreds of titles, but quantity doesn’t always equal quality.

Players should consider the software providers behind the games. Industry giants like Microgaming, NetEnt, and Evolution Gaming are known for their fairness and innovation. Popular Game Types in Australian Online Casinos

Game Type Description Typical RTP Range
Pokies (Slots) Varied themes and features, from classic 3-reel to video slots with bonus rounds 85% – 98%
Blackjack Card game with strategic elements, aiming to beat the dealer without busting 99% – 99.5%
Roulette Betting on where the ball lands on a spinning wheel, with multiple betting options 94.74% – 97.3%
Live Dealer Games Real-time games streamed with human dealers, offering an immersive experience Varies by game, generally 97%+

Payment Methods: Navigating the Cash Flow

Depositing and withdrawing funds can be a sticking point for many players. Australian banks have been known to block transactions to certain offshore gambling sites, which can be as frustrating as chasing a loose coin down a slot machine chute. Fortunately, some casinos have adapted by offering alternative payment methods.

Options like POLi, BPAY, and even cryptocurrencies have gained traction among Aussie players. These methods often bypass traditional banking restrictions and provide quicker transaction times. However, the catch is that not every casino supports these options, and fees or processing times can vary widely.
